Neuroscience Informatics
Last updated ISSN 2772-5286
Neuroscience Informatics is published by Elsevier BV in neuroscience. It is open access. The article processing charge is $1,590.

Key facts
| Publisher | Elsevier BV |
|---|---|
| ISSN | 2772-5286 |
| Subject area | Neuroscience |
| Access | Open access |
| Article processing charge | $1,590 |
| Indexed in | DOAJ |
| Articles published | 264 |
| Publishing since | 2021 |
| Journal website | www.journals.elsevier.com/neuroscience-informatics |
Facts come from OpenAlex, DOAJ and Wikidata and may lag the journal’s own pages. Check the publisher’s site before submitting.
